This article delves into the debate, analyzing the strengths of both approaches and providing actionable strategies to balance them effectively for diverse student needs and goals.<\/p>\n<h2>Understanding Structured and Self-Directed Learning<\/h2>\n<p>Structured learning refers to a guided approach where teachers lead the educational process, setting clear objectives, lesson plans, and assessment criteria. This method ensures uniformity in content delivery and is particularly useful for foundational subjects like mathematics and language arts. It provides students with a well-defined path and minimizes the risk of learning gaps.<\/p>\n<p>On the other hand, self-directed learning empowers students to take control of their education. Learners set their own goals, choose resources, and determine the pace of their study. This autonomy fosters critical thinking, problem-solving skills, and intrinsic motivation. However, it requires a high level of self-discipline and may not suit younger students or those who struggle with organization.<\/p>\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\">\n            <img decoding=\"async\" src=\"https:\/\/download-pa-s3.thethinkacademy.com\/images\/1756114612277-tal-new-A-professional-textbook-illust-1756114612277.png\" alt=\"Students in a classroom engaged in structured learning with teacher guidance.\" title=\"A classroom setting showcasing students engaged in structured learning activities, with a teacher guiding them.\" style=\"max-width: 100%; height: auto;\" \/><br \/>\n          <\/figure>\n<h2>Structured vs. Self-Directed Learning: Strengths and Limitations<\/h2>\n<p>Each learning method has its unique strengths and limitations, making them suitable for different scenarios. Here are some practical strategies:<\/p>\n<ol>\n<li><strong>Blended Learning:<\/strong> Combine teacher-led instruction with student-led projects. For instance, a science teacher might deliver a structured lecture on ecosystems, followed by a self-directed research project.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Scaffolded Autonomy:<\/strong> Gradually increase student autonomy. Younger students can start with structured tasks, transitioning to self-directed learning as they develop skills like time management and critical thinking.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Individualized Learning Plans:<\/strong> Assess each student&#8217;s strengths, needs, and preferences to determine the ideal balance between structure and independence.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p>By blending these methods, educators can create a dynamic learning environment that meets both academic and developmental needs.<\/p>\n<h2>Making Informed Choices in K12 Education<\/h2>\n<p>To determine which approach\u2014or combination\u2014is best for a student, educators and parents should consider the following factors: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Student Age:<\/strong> Younger students benefit more from structured learning, while older students can handle increasing levels of autonomy.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Learning Goals:<\/strong> Mastering foundational knowledge requires structure, while skills like creativity and innovation thrive in self-directed environments.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Student Personality:<\/strong> Some students excel in guided settings, while others thrive when given freedom to explore.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Ultimately, the goal is to equip students with a balanced skill set that prepares them for both academic success and lifelong learning.
